Before we discuss the solutions, we must understand the enemy. When you move a project from a PC to a Mac (or vice versa), file paths break.

Even moving a project from one server to another can break hundreds of links. Manually relinking 500 files is not an option. This is where the "Hot" versions of FilterIT and Xtream Path come into play. cvalley filterit 504 and xtream path 204 win mac hot

Here is the professional workflow for using FilterIT 504 and Xtream Path 204 in tandem (The "Hot" Setup):

Step 1: Diagnose (Xtream Path) Open your After Effects project in Xtream Path 204 first. Run a "Report" to see how many files are missing. Since the "Hot" version includes live path validation, you will see red lines for broken links immediately.

Step 2: Rewire (Xtream Path) Use the "Replace Path" function. If you moved from a PC to a Mac, tell Xtream Path to replace D:\Renders\ with /Volumes/Renders/. Click Process. Your files are now online.

Step 3: Check Effects (FilterIT) Now that the files are found, open FilterIT 504. Scan for missing effects. Often, moving platforms breaks plugin references (e.g., a Windows-only .dll won't work on a Mac). FilterIT 504 will flag these.

Step 4: Render (Hot Action) Once paths are fixed (Xtream Path) and effects are replaced (FilterIT), your project is "Hot" – ready to render without errors.
